Trainee junior manager Kirsty Clark of Benderloch makes sure each guest feels special, whether they are stopping in for lunch at The Deck, or spending the day enjoying the Stables Spa.

‘The team works together to make sure the guest gets the best treatment,’ Kirsty shared. ‘Here we take a bit more time with each guest, rather than just getting them in and out.’

‘Anything that is smoked we do it on site in our own smokery, including local salmon and Mull cheddar, which you won’t get anywhere else. All the vegetables and herbs are unique to the area, or even the island- you won’t get any fresher.’

Kirsty particular­ly recommends afternoon tea at The Deck. ‘We have a vast variety of loose teas from around the world,’ she said. You always get a scone, a selection of sandwiches, a bit of shortbread and the cakes are made fresh by the chef each day.’

For an extra special treat, Kirsty recommends adding champagne or prosecco to the spread. ‘It’s quite good for a day out,’ Kirsty said. ‘ You can get your treatments, then come up and enjoy afternoon tea. Or you can have lunch in between treatments. No matter how you choose to enjoy our facilities, everything is seamless and you get just one bill at the end of the day. There’s so much on offer here, so you can just chill out and enjoy.’
